NJ-GMIS Conference, LaunchNJ Cofounder-Intern Matchup, Murray Center for Women in Technology Celebration and More

  • The NJ-GMIS conference on Wednesday featured a bustling show floor filled with some innovative tech vendors who want to transform N.J. cities and municipalities.
Busy show floor at NJ-GMIS  | Esther Surden
  • Keynote speaker Thornton May presented a highly interactive program encouraging government IT workers to "change the narrative" to make progress happen.
  • An attendee at Thursday's Scarlet Startups meetup reported that the speaker, Stacee Mandeville of Red Leaf Coaching, was outstanding and provided useful information about presenting in front of an audience.
  • On Thursday, NJIT Innovation Day featured competitions and poster sessions showing off student projects.
Andrew Hines asking for an iOS developer | Esther Surden
  • LaunchNJ held its co-founder and intern match night Thursday, which resulted in contacts for both the entrepreneurs who attended and the Drew students who came looking for internships.
  • On Friday, the Murray Center for Women in Technology at NJIT celebrated its 20th anniversary.
  Panelists discussing branding at the Murray Center celebration | Esther Surden
  • A particularly informative panel discussion focused on how women in IT can brand themselves.
  • Keynote speaker Danielle Feinberg, director of photography and lighting for Pixar Animation Studios, discussed her own journey as a computer science graduate.
  • She also demonstrated how computer programming and math is used in creating animated films.
  • Congratulations to all the Hack Jersey 2015 organizers and participants at Montclair State University this past weekend who built tools for journalism and citizen engagement or used data to tell hidden stories about New Jersey.
